ararhoo commented on 2022-09-19 18:06 (UTC)

If you are using this together with an NVIDIA GPU, you might try adding --disable-gpu-sandbox as it might not start otherwise.

With this package you might either want to add it manually to your .desktop or type it into your Terminal with the full path: /opt/balenaEtcher/balena-etcher-electron --disable-gpu-sandbox.
